About the Role
We are seeking a highly strategic and organized Associate Director Product Operations to oversee complex programs across Johnson Controls’ OpenBlue product portfolio, including but not limited to Equipment Performance, Net Zero, Workplace, Central Utility Plant, Companion, Employee, Insights, End-to-End Optimization and emerging agentic AI initiatives. This role is the operational anchor of our portfolio, ensuring seamless execution, customer satisfaction, and cross-functional alignment.
You will serve as the single point of contact for customer success queries, manage responses to commercial RFPs, and support the product and engineering teams with activities that span across the entire portfolio. You will also lead integrated PI planning and provide financial oversight to ensure profitability and pipeline health across all product lines.

Which visa types are most common for COO positions in Wisconsin?
The H-1B is the most common visa for COO roles in Wisconsin, provided the position requires a bachelor's degree or higher in a specific specialty field such as business administration, finance, or engineering. The O-1A is an option for candidates with documented extraordinary achievement in their industry. Multinational executives may qualify for the L-1A if transferring from a related overseas entity.

Are there any state-specific or role-specific considerations for COO visa sponsorship in Wisconsin?
Wisconsin's prevailing wage requirements for H-1B petitions apply to COO roles the same as any specialty occupation. Because COO is a senior leadership role, employers must document that the position genuinely requires specialized degree-level expertise, not just general management experience. Wisconsin's strong manufacturing and financial services sectors mean many COO roles are tied to operational or technical specializations, which can support the specialty occupation argument during USCIS review.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ored coo jobs in Wisconsin?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
